Understanding the Material: A Closer Look at LDPE
In fact, in order to appreciate the value of a mild PE Insulation Sheet price it is actually necessary to be illuminated in the material itself. LDPE is a semi-crystalline polymer, with a high degree of high and long-chain branches. This molecular structure is one that gives it its distinctive flexibility and cruelty. There is a lower density than HDPE, which ranges from 0.910 to 0.940 g/cm, which is the direct cause of its "light" designation. The production process includes polymerization of ethylene mononomy under high pressure and temperature. This process can be nicely set to produce different thicknesses and towers of density, which corresponds to specific application requirements. For example, a thin, transparent sheet may be perfect for dust cover, while a thick, more opaque sheet would be better suited for ground deck or vapor barrier. The material is also not -toxic and can be recycled, making it environmentally conscious alternative in many scenarios. The thermal stability is another important function, as it can withstand a wide temperatures without losing its structural integrity. This makes it suitable for use in both hot and cold climate, and adds the general versatility.
Applications Across Industries: Where LDPE Shines
The applications of light LDPE sheets are as large and different as they serve these industries. In the construction, they are widely used as steam barriers so that moisture can be prevented from moisture from leaking into the walls and floors, which is important to prevent mold growth and maintain structural integrity. They also act as a temporary coverage for building materials, and protect them from rain and sunlight. In the agricultural sector, LDPE sheets is used as greenhouse films and provides a controlled environment for plant growth. To prevent water leakage, they are also used as a silk deck to prevent them from deteriorating and as pond connections. The packaging industry shrinks rap, stretch film and much depends on the PE Insulation Sheet manufacturers to make the bag, all are required to protect products during shipping and storage. The film's ability to match irregular forms makes it ideal to secure and protect a wide range. In addition, there are LDPE sheets in geomborain lines for landfills and reservoirs, where their imperfection and chemical resistance is important. The wide range of these applications emphasizes the adaptability of the content and its important role in modern society.

FAQs
Question: What is the difference between LDPE and HDPE sheets?
A: LDPE (low -grain polyethylene) sheets are more flexible, transparent and have low density, making them ideal for applications, such as packaging films and covers as tiles. HDPE (high density polyethylene) is more rigid, opaque and has a high density, suitable for greater strength and stiffness, such as pipes, containers and geombras necessary applications.
Question: Can LDPE -sheets be recycled?
A: Yes, LDPE sheets are recycling. They are usually gathered and increased again in new products. It is important to examine the local recycling guidelines, as the process may vary. LDPE is nominated with recycling symbol.
Question: Is light ldpark waterproof?
A: Yes, light LDPE sheets are very resistant to water and moisture. Their non-cloudy nature makes them excellent for using steam barriers, moisture barriers and lines in different applications, effectively preventing water from passing through materials.
